Sovereign artificial intelligence has moved from a policy buzzword to a commercial pitch, and the latest deal to test that shift lands squarely on Australian soil. The American AI platform maker H2O.ai has entered a partnership with the local CAN.B Group to build out what the two companies describe as sovereign AI capability for Australian organisations, an arrangement pitched at customers who want the benefits of generative and agentic AI without handing their data and models to servers on the other side of the world.
The idea behind sovereign AI is straightforward even if the engineering behind it is not. Rather than piping sensitive information into a shared model hosted offshore, organisations run and, in many cases, own the models that sit closest to their data, keeping training, inference and governance within national borders and under domestic law. For banks, insurers, hospitals, government agencies and critical infrastructure operators, that promise speaks directly to a long list of anxieties about privacy, regulatory exposure and the risk of a foreign vendor changing terms, pricing or access with little notice.
What the two companies are pitching
H2O.ai is best known internationally for its open-source machine learning tools and its more recent push into generative AI, including model platforms that let enterprises fine-tune and deploy large language models on their own infrastructure. CAN.B Group brings the local knowledge, the customer relationships and the on-the-ground delivery that a foreign vendor typically lacks when it tries to sell into Australia’s tightly regulated sectors. Together, according to the companies’ announcement, they intend to help organisations stand up AI systems that stay onshore, giving customers a path to adopt the technology while keeping data residency, model control and auditability firmly in Australian hands.
The commercial logic is easy to read. Every major cloud and AI provider is now competing to be the default platform for enterprise AI, and the offshore incumbents carry an obvious weakness in conversations with risk-averse chief information officers. A partnership that pairs credible model tooling with a local delivery partner is designed to turn that weakness into a selling point, offering a middle path between building everything in-house, which few organisations have the talent to do, and simply trusting a global hyperscaler with the crown jewels.
Two ways to read the deal
Supporters of the sovereign approach argue that it is the only responsible way for regulated Australian institutions to move quickly on AI. When a health service or a government department feeds patient records or citizen data into a model, the question of where that data physically sits, who can subpoena it and which country’s laws govern it stops being academic. Keeping the whole stack onshore reduces the surface area for those problems and makes it far easier to satisfy regulators, auditors and privacy watchdogs. It also insulates customers from the geopolitical turbulence that has made many boards nervous about depending on a single foreign supplier for something as strategically important as AI.
The sceptical view is that sovereignty can become a marketing label stretched thin over infrastructure that is not truly independent. Running a model onshore still often means relying on hardware, chips and foundational models developed elsewhere, and a partnership badge does not automatically deliver the security, performance or cost advantages that customers assume. Critics of the broader sovereign AI movement warn that some deals amount to little more than a local reseller wrapper around an overseas platform, and that buyers need to look closely at exactly which components stay in the country, who controls the model weights and what happens to the arrangement if either partner is acquired or changes direction. The value of a sovereign pitch, in other words, depends heavily on the detail, and the detail is where these deals tend to differ.
Why it matters for Australia
For Australia, the timing is pointed. The federal government has been sharpening its language on sovereign capability across defence, energy and now technology, and data sovereignty has become a recurring theme in procurement conversations across the public sector. Australia’s regulated industries sit on some of the richest and most sensitive data in the economy, from superannuation balances to Medicare records to the operating data of ports, grids and water utilities, and the appetite to put that data to work with AI is colliding with a deep reluctance to send it offshore.
That tension is the market these companies are chasing. Australia has a small population but an outsized concentration of highly regulated, data-rich institutions, which makes it an unusually attractive proving ground for sovereign AI offerings. It also has a genuine skills shortage, so the delivery capacity that a local partner provides is not a nice-to-have but a practical prerequisite for most organisations that want to adopt these tools without building a large in-house AI team from scratch. If the model works here, it becomes a template the partners can point to elsewhere, and if it stumbles, it will be an early signal that the sovereign pitch is harder to deliver than to sell.
There is a broader economic argument too. Every dollar of AI spending that stays within the country supports local data centres, local engineers and local system integrators rather than flowing straight to offshore platforms. Advocates of a stronger domestic technology base see partnerships like this one as a way to build capability and retain skills at home, at a time when much of the AI value chain is dominated by a handful of overseas giants. Whether that translates into durable Australian capability or simply a more locally branded dependence on foreign technology is the question that will define how much these arrangements ultimately matter.
What is next
The real test of the H2O.ai and CAN.B Group tie-up will be named customers and measurable deployments rather than the announcement itself. Sovereign AI has no shortage of enthusiastic launches, and the sector will judge this one on whether regulated Australian organisations actually move workloads onto the joint offering and stay there. Prospective buyers are likely to press for specifics on data residency guarantees, model ownership, security accreditation and pricing before committing, and the partners will need to show that their sovereign claim holds up under that scrutiny. For now the deal is a marker of where the enterprise AI conversation in Australia is heading, toward control, residency and trust as much as raw capability, and it adds another contender to a market that is filling up fast with promises about keeping the country’s data at home.
